This game is over 15 years old, and I still love to play it. When it came out, this was *the game* -- the one you absolutely *must have* -- the one you begged your parents incessantly to buy. The graphics were excellent (for the time), and the musical score gave an interesting edge to the game. If you haven't played this game, then I highly suggest playing it.

Ok, if you've read this far, then you've already played the game, or don't care if things get revealed, so now I can tell you about the best feature: The 2nd quest. That's right. Just when you think you've done it all. You've beaten Ganon. You saved Zelda and retrieved the Triforce. And now -- you get to play a 2nd quest. The point is the same as the 1st quest, but this quest is much more difficult. Then, when you beat the 2nd quest, you have done it all. You are on top of the world. You have, in fact, saved the world. Congratulations.
